WebJan 25, 2024 · So even though Zillow made very competitive offers, the high fees that home sellers had to pay made the final offer far less than fair market value. For a $400,000 home, we found Zillow Offers could cause you to lose up to $76,200, compared to what you might have earned on the open market. *Repair costs not included.
WebOct 21, 2024 · To make money, Zillow monetizes this traffic with ad revenue for third-party services (home builders, mortgage lenders, etc.) and selling buyer and seller leads to Premier Agents. Essentially, its goal is to turn website visitors into revenue which can misalign Zillow’s and buyers’ and sellers’ interests.
